Colorado SB 18-218 (2018A) — Colorado Water Conservation Board Construction Fund Project

The bill appropriates the following amounts from the Colorado water conservation board (CWCB) construction fund (fund) to the CWCB or the division of water resources in the department of natural resources for the following projects:

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2018-05-30T06:00:00+00:00 Governor Signed executive-signature
  • 2018-05-11T06:00:00+00:00 Sent to the Governor executive-receipt
  • 2018-05-11T06:00:00+00:00 Signed by the Speaker of the House
  • 2018-05-11T06:00:00+00:00 Signed by the President of the Senate
  • 2018-05-03T06:00:00+00:00 House Third Reading Passed - No Amendments reading-3, passage
  • 2018-05-02T06:00:00+00:00 House Second Reading Special Order - Passed - No Amendments
  • 2018-05-02T06:00:00+00:00 House Committee on Appropriations Refer Unamended to House Committee of the Whole referral-committee, committee-passage
  • 2018-04-23T06:00:00+00:00 House Committee on Agriculture, Livestock, & Natural Resources Refer Unamended to Appropriations referral-committee
  • 2018-04-17T06:00:00+00:00 Introduced In House - Assigned to Agriculture, Livestock, & Natural Resources introduction
  • 2018-04-12T06:00:00+00:00 Senate Third Reading Passed - No Amendments reading-3, passage
  • 2018-04-11T06:00:00+00:00 Senate Second Reading Special Order - Passed - No Amendments
  • 2018-04-10T06:00:00+00:00 Senate Committee on Appropriations Refer Unamended - Consent Calendar to Senate Committee of the Whole committee-passage
  • 2018-03-28T06:00:00+00:00 Senate Committee on Agriculture, Natural Resources, & Energy Refer Unamended to Appropriations referral-committee
  • 2018-03-26T06:00:00+00:00 Introduced In Senate - Assigned to Agriculture, Natural Resources, & Energy introduction
